boxing glove on a spring
boxing glove on a spring

Few things say "comedy" as succinctly as a boxing glove on a spring. And when it comes to punching somebody from far away, well, that's just another way this thing comes out on top.

Type: ranged weapon (1-handed club)
Power: 55
Moxie Required: 12

Selling Price: 65 Meat.

Enchantment:
Moxie +3
Weapon Damage +4
Combat Initiative +10%



(In-game plural: boxing gloves on springs)

References

  • "They could have been a contender" is a reference to the 1954 movie On the Waterfront starring Marlon Brando as an ex-prizefighter.
  • The "Adrian!" hit message is a reference to the Rocky series of films.
